Ingredients You’ll Need

This Pumpkin Cream Cheese Scones Recipe relies on simple, pantry-friendly ingredients that each play a special role in creating those perfectly tender, flavorful scones. From the fluffy flour and aromatic spices to the rich pumpkin and butter, every element contributes to the ultimate texture and taste that’ll make you fall in love.

  • All-purpose flour (2 cups, 240g): Fresh flour ensures a tender crumb and a sturdy base for your scones.
  • Brown sugar (1/3 cup, 67g): Adds a natural sweetness and moistness with depth from light or dark varieties.
  • Baking powder (1 tablespoon, 15g): Provides the essential lift for those flaky, airy layers.
  • Kosher salt (1/2 teaspoon, 3g): Balances sweetness and enhances overall flavor.
  • Ground cinnamon (1 1/2 teaspoons, 3.3g): The classic warm spice that sings pumpkin’s flavor.
  • Ground nutmeg (1/2 teaspoon, 1.1g): Freshly grated nutmeg brings a subtle aromatic punch.
  • Ground ginger (1/2 teaspoon, 1.1g): Adds a slight zing to brighten the spice blend.
  • Ground cloves (1/4 teaspoon, 0.5g): A little goes a long way with this fragrant spice.
  • Pumpkin puree (1/2 cup, 120g): Pure pumpkin is the star, providing moisture, color, and that unmistakable autumn vibe.
  • Heavy cream (1/3 cup + 1 tablespoon, 80ml + 15ml): Adds richness to the dough and creates a golden crust when brushed on top.
  • Large egg (1, room temperature): Binds ingredients and contributes to flaky structure.
  • Vanilla extract (1 teaspoon, 5ml): Rounds out flavors with a smooth, sweet aroma.
  • Unsalted cold butter (1/2 cup, 115g): Chilled butter is key to creating flaky layers; quality matters here.

How to Make Pumpkin Cream Cheese Scones Recipe

Step 1: Prepare Your Workspace and Ingredients

Start by lining a large baking sheet with parchment paper—this prevents sticking and ensures an easy cleanup. Gather all your ingredients so everything is within reach, making the process smooth and joyful.

Step 2: Combine the Dry Ingredients

In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, brown sugar, baking powder, kosher salt, ground c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, and cloves. Mixing these thoroughly ensures that every bite is bursting with even spice and flavor.

Step 3: Mix the Wet Ingredients

In a separate bowl, whisk the pumpkin puree, 1/3 cup heavy cream, egg, and vanilla extract until smooth. This silky mixture will bring moisture and that signature pumpkin richness to your scones.

Step 4: Cut Butter into the Dry Mixture

Add pieces of cold butter to the dry ingredients and lightly toss to coat them. Using a pastry cutter or your fingers, quickly cut the butter into the flour until the texture resembles coarse, pebbly sand. Be careful not to overwork it — keeping these bits intact creates flaky layers once baked.

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Pour the pumpkin mixture over the flour and butter blend. Gently fold together using a spatula, mixing just until no dry flour remains. Overmixing here will lead to dense scones instead of those tender, flaky expectations.

Step 6: Form the Dough

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ured surface and knead gently just a few times until it holds together. Resist the urge to knead more, as overworking will toughen the crumb instead of tenderizing it.

Step 7: Shape and Slice

Pat the dough into a 1-inch thick circle. Using a sharp knife, slice it into 8 equal triangles. Cutting firmly without twisting keeps each scone perfectly shaped and ready for even baking.

Step 8: Chill and Prepare to Bake

Place the scone triangles on your prepared baking sheet and freeze them for 15 to 20 minutes. Chilling helps maintain their shape and ensures a beautifully flaky texture after baking.

Step 9: Bake to Perfection

Preheat your oven to 400°F (204°C) and position the rack in the middle. Before baking, brush each scone lightly with 1 tablespoon of heavy cream for a golden, enticing crust. Bake for 15 to 22 minutes, checking at 15 minutes to avoid overbaking. If needed, rotate the pan halfway through for even color.

Step 10: Cool and Finish

Remove the scones to a wire rack to cool completely before adding any frosting. This prevents the cream cheese icing from melting off and keeps your scones looking as gorgeous as they taste.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store any leftover scones in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days. Beyond that, they begin to lose their signature flaky texture but still make a tasty treat.

Freezing

The great thing about this Pumpkin Cream Cheese Scones Recipe is that you can freeze the shaped scones before baking. Simply wrap the baking sheet with chilled scones in plastic wrap, then transfer to a freezer bag. Store up to one month for fresh-baked goodness anytime.

Reheating

Reheat scones in a 350°F (175°C) oven for 8 to 10 minutes until warmed through and crisped on the outside. Avoid the microwave if possible, as it tends to make scones rubbery instead of flaky and tender.

FAQs

Can I use canned pumpkin for this recipe?

Absolutely! Just make sure to use pure pumpkin puree without any added sugar or spices for the best texture and flavor balance.

What if I don’t have all the spices listed?

You can customize the spice blend according to your preference or what you have on hand. Cinnamon and nutmeg are the most crucial, but even a simple cinnamon-only scone will taste delightful.

How do I make cream cheese frosting for these scones?

Mix softened cream cheese with powdered sugar and a splash of vanilla extract until smooth. Spread lightly on cooled scones to avoid melting and enjoy a rich, tangy complement.

Can I substitute whole wheat flour?

Yes, but use half whole wheat and half all-purpose flour to maintain the light, tender texture. Whole wheat alone may make the scones denser.

Are these scones suitable for freezing after baking?

They are! Once completely cooled, wrap each scone individually in plastic wrap and place in a freezer bag. Reheat as directed for a fresh-from-the-oven experience.

Ingredients

Scale

Dry Ingredients

  • 2 cups (240g) all-purpose flour, use fresh for a tender crumb
  • 1/3 cup (67g) brown sugar, packed (light or dark for flavor and moisture)
  • 1 tablespoon (15g) baking powder, reliable brand recommended
  • 1/2 teaspoon (3g) kosher salt
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ons (3.3g) ground cinnamon, freshly ground if possible
  • 1/2 teaspoon (1.1g) ground nutmeg, freshly grated preferred
  • 1/2 teaspoon (1.1g) ground ginger, quality ground ginger
  • 1/4 teaspoon (0.5g) ground cloves

Wet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up (120g) pumpkin puree, pure pumpkin with no additives
  • 1/3 cup (80ml) heavy cream, plus 1 tablespoon (15ml) for brushing
  • 1 large egg, room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on (5ml) vanilla extract

Fat

  • 1/2 cup (115g) unsalted cold butter, high quality and chilled


Instructions

  1. Prepare Baking Sheet: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king. Set aside.
  2.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, brown sugar, baking powder, kosher salt, ground c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, and cloves until fully combined.
  3. Combine Wet Ingredients: In another medium bowl, whisk the pumpkin puree, 1/3 cup heavy cream, egg,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  4. Cut in Butter: Add pieces of cold butter to the dry ingredients. Lightly toss to coat all pieces. Using a pastry cutter or your fingers, quickly cut the butter into the flour mixture until the texture resembles pebbly sand. Avoid overmixing to maintain flaky texture.
  5. Mix Dough: Pour the pumpkin mixture over the dry ingredients. Using a spatula, gently stir together just until no dry flour remains. Stop mixing as soon as combined to prevent dense scones.
  6. Knead Dough: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ured surface. Knead the dough just a few times until it holds together. Do not overwork to keep crumb tender.
  7. Shape Dough: Pat the dough into a 1-inch (2.5 cm) thick circle. Use a ruler if preferred to measure thickness for even baking.
  8. Cut Scones: Slice the dough circle into 8 equal triangles using a sharp knife. Cut firmly from the edge without twisting or dragging to maintain shape.
  9. Chill Dough: Place the cut scones on the prepared baking sheet. Freeze for 15-20 minutes. Chilling helps maintain shape and promotes a flaky, well-risen scone.
  10. Preheat Oven: While scones chill, preheat oven to 400°F (204°C). Position rack in middle of oven.
  11. Brush and Bake: Brush the tops of the scones with 1 tablespoon of heavy cream before baking. Bake on the prepared sheet for 15-22 minutes, checking at the 15-minute mark to avoid overbaking. If browning unevenly, rotate the pan halfway through cooking.
  12. Cool: Remove baked scones to a wire rack. Cool completely before frosting with cream cheese icing to prevent melting off.

Notes

  • Use cold butter and avoid overmixing to ensure tender, flaky scones.
  • Chilling the cut scones before baking helps maintain their shape and promotes better rise.
  • Rotate the baking sheet halfway through baking for even browning.
  • Allow scones to cool completely before adding cream cheese icing to prevent melting.
  • Freshly ground spices enhance the flavor but you can use pre-ground if necessary.
